How much do rt r ct j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 28, 2026, the average hourly pay for rt r ct in Illinois is $42.26,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$32.84 and $49.13 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the primary responsibilities and daily workflow of an RT (Radiologic Technologist) or CT (Computed Tomography) Technologist?

As an RT or CT Technologist, your main responsibilities include preparing and positioning patients for imaging procedures, operating sophisticated imaging equipment, and ensuring the quality of diagnostic images. You will collaborate closely with radiologists, nurses, and other healthcare professionals to ensure patient safety and accurate results. The daily workflow often involves managing a schedule of patients, maintaining equipment, and following strict protocols for radiation safety and infection control. Effective communication and the ability to reassure patients are also important aspects of the role.

What are RT R CT professionals?

RT R CT professionals are registered radiologic technologists (RT), who are certified in both radiography (R) and computed tomography (CT). They are trained to perform diagnostic imaging procedures using X-rays (radiography) and advanced CT scans to help doctors diagnose and treat medical conditions. These technologists operate specialized equipment, ensure patient safety, and often work in hospitals, clinics, or imaging centers. They must follow strict protocols and maintain certifications to ensure high-quality imaging and patient care.
